Transaction 6ef981fb0a9d36e0fed0129c89fa43aa24168bd6247608c84a115069062eb407
1 Input
1 Output
-
6ef981fb0a9d36e0fed0129c89fa43aa24168bd6247608c84a115069062eb407:0
- value
- 74553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23ec52208bf9bfeab921012f59d7a3f342386c2c OP_EQUAL
- address
- 34xxg7enJ3BcLjmSNN25hiefq1YxB4awCy